# python-bitcoinlib
Long-standing low-level Python Bitcoin library by Peter Todd.
Repo: `github.com/petertodd/python-bitcoinlib`.
## Install
```bash
pip install python-bitcoinlib
```
## Quick examples
```python
from bitcoin.core import CTransaction, COIN, lx, b2lx
from bitcoin.core.script import CScript, OP_CHECKSIG
from bitcoin.wallet import CBitcoinAddress, CBitcoinSecret
from bitcoin import SelectParams
SelectParams("mainnet")
# Address from secret
sk = CBitcoinSecret.from_secret_bytes(b"\x01" * 32)
print(sk.pub.to_addr())
# Decode tx
import bitcoin
tx = CTransaction.deserialize(bytes.fromhex("0100..."))
print(b2lx(tx.GetTxid())) # txid
# RPC client
from bitcoin.rpc import Proxy
rpc = Proxy()
print(rpc.getblockchaininfo())
```
## Submodules
- `bitcoin.core` — Tx, Block, Script.
- `bitcoin.wallet` — Address, key encoding.
- `bitcoin.rpc` — JSON-RPC client.
- `bitcoin.signmessage` — BIP137 message signing.
## Compared
| Aspect | python-bitcoinlib | bitcoinlib | embit |
|--------|-------------------|------------|-------|
| Style | Functional / OO | OO | Embedded-friendly |
| Maturity | 10+ years | 7+ | newer |
| Coverage | Low-level | High-level wallet | Embedded HW signing |
## Use cases
- Scripts manipulating raw txs.
- Custom signing flows.
- Integrating with bitcoind RPC from Python.
## Common pitfalls
- Network selection global; test isolation requires `SelectParams`.
- Hex byte-order: most APIs use internal byte order; `lx` / `b2lx`
convert to/from RPC display order.
